What percentage of non-atheists don't even understand what an atheist is?

    a      =    not, without

 theism    =    belief in the existence of a god or gods

Atheism means that you are WITHOUT belief in god or gods. Plain and simple.

The confusion with the term arises because of an old, incorrect definition that described atheism in its simplest term as the "belief" there was no god (Some atheists do believe that). I'm sure it wouldn't take long to Google and find the old definition. It is simply not accurate, however, and there's a better understanding just up ahead.

Not quite. If you are without belief in the claim there's a guy with 10 Lambos (Lamboism) then you are an a-Lamboist. If you say, "I am without belief in Lambo guy but I don't or can't know for sure" then you are an agnostic a-Lamboist. If you reject the Lambo claim and you say you know for sure he doesn't exist then you are a gnostic a-Lamboist.
